Toby Aaron Hamilton (born July 16, 2001), known professionally as 6arelyhuman (pronounced /ˈbɛr.liˌhjuː.mən/), is an American rapper, singer and songwriter.
In 2022, they released the single "Hands Up!" and "XOXO (Kisses Hugs)", which became viral hits on TikTok and led to their signing with Artist Partner Group. Alongside a string of releases in 2023, Hamilton released their debut studio album, Sassy Scene. They followed it up with a collaboration with Odetari called "GMFU" which became their first top ten entry on the US Hot Dance/Electronic Songs chart, and was featured in their second extended play (EP) Myspace Addiction. Their second studio album, Internet Famous (2024), was supported by the single "Faster n Harder" which also became viral on TikTok.
